View at 100% for an accurate preview.

Other reports of zoom, glimpses of the adjustment are based on this scale the resampled/updated version. This resampling softens the image and presents intermediate gray values that do not exist in the original.

In other words, you see a preview of fake.

    Hi zanzarista,

    Multisim retains the values for everything in the circuit when the simulation is stopped. Which means that you are able to view the values on your instruments (such as multimeters) even after the termination of the simulation. When you start a simulation once again, starts all over again and that's why you see a 0 momentarily.

    It is the way in which the software is intended to work.

  • In Movie Maker 6.0 can a video clip (with mute) be spliced in another video clip so it seems to work with the original sound of the first video?

    Hi, I put a video together for my MOM to 70th and one of her friends has provided a video clip of her playing a classical piece on the piano for several minutes.  I would like to cover this clip with other video sequences (landscapes, etc.) whereas the way piano since the main video track in the background.
    I tried to let fall the piano video file directly in the audio editing panel and then cut a second 20 segment in the video editing and insert a 20 second video (mute) images of landscape. However, the piano audio from the first video stops as soon as the strike chronology inserted piece landscape and picks up again when it ends, even if the audio scenario shows the audio piano continuously?  Am I missing a step or is this not possible?   Thank you very much.

    It should work quite as much as you described in Windows Movie Maker 6.0 (WMM 6.0), then maybe there is a step that is missed.  Let me describe how I could do and see if there's something you overlooked.

    First of all, I assume that you have already imported the clip of piano and your other clips of landscape in your collection then you can drag the there where necessary.  First, drag the piano music to the track Audio / Music in the timeline panel.  Note that if you have your video extended timeline, it will show video, Transition & Audio, but you want to get off- below that, to the Audio / Music , to follow.  At this point if you play your 'film', you should not to see any picture but just to hear the sound of the piano.  You should also only see a waveform on the audio / music.

    Now you can put anything you want on the video track.  Let's start by putting another copy of the original video of piano, but this time on the video track.  If you have developed the video track (to see the Vidéo/Audio/Transition) you will see the video piano and its associated audio waveform.  However, in your case, since you already have the audio separated, you want to cut that his partner.  Right-click on the Audio (attached to the video) track and select Muteor use the menus (Clip > Audio > Mute).

    When you preview the project, you have synchronized video browsing with the original copy of the audio piano.  At the point in the video where you want to replace the video with another piano play, making a split (key M).  Make another split at the end of the section.  It is very import that select you the video track when you add new divisions and you have not also be divide the track Audio / Music .

    Important: You want to make sure this divide the part that has the exact duration as well as landscape images, you want to replace.  So if you have 20 seconds to add, you divide 20 seconds piano images.

    Right-click on the part of piano footage (video track) and choose Remove.  Then, insert the part of sequences of landscape (also on the video track) in its place.  Once again, you will have need put this added sequence muted landscape (Clip > Audio > Mute).

    You should now see and hear the piano play.  Without any change in the audio playback in the preview window should implement the landscape images, then returns to piano images.

    If you find that your project is not behaving correctly after these splits, but are you sure that you have followed these steps, it could be a problem with your video file types.  If in doubt, try to convert all your videos to .wmv format using something like Freemake Video Converter (freemake.com)
